## Functions Explanation
# This two functions helps create a special matrix with the possibility to cache its inverse for further computation.
## makeCacheMatrix()
# This function receives a matrix and build a list with the original matrix content ("get()"),
# a function to insert inside the list the inverse of the matrix ("setsolve()") and
# the inverse matrix ("getsolve()").
makeCacheMatrix <- function(x = matrix()) {
s <- NULL
#set <- function(y) {
#x <<- y
#m <<- NULL
#}
get <- function() x
setsolve <- function(solve) s <<- solve
getsolve <- function() s
list(get = get,
setsolve = setsolve,
getsolve = getsolve)
}
## cacheSolve()
# This function receives the special matrix created by makeCacheMatrix() and check if
# it contains its inverse, if not, it calculated and store the result inside the original
# variable.
cacheSolve <- function(x, ...) {
## Return a matrix that is the inverse of 'x'
s <- x$getsolve()
if(!is.null(s)) {
message("getting cached data")
return(s)
}
data <- x$get()
s <- solve(data)
x$setsolve(s)
s
}
